scsi: wd33c93: Replace deprecated strncpy() with strscpy()
@p1 is assigned to @setup_buffer and then we manually assign a NUL-byte at the first index. This renders the following strlen() call useless. Moreover, we don't need to reassign p1 to setup_buffer for any reason -- neither do we need to manually set a NUL-byte at the end. strscpy() resolves all this code making it easier to read. Even considering the path where @str is falsey, the manual NUL-byte assignment is useless as setup_buffer is declared with static storage duration in the top-level scope which should NUL-initialize the whole buffer.
